This my first blog so I am going back a little. This is Kellan's hospital photo taken on Sept.30th the day we were to leave the hospital.
My pregnancy was fairly easy, no morning sickness or any major concerns. In my 7th month we flew to Las Vegas for husband's High School Reunion. I swelled up and kept most of it until about 2 weeks after Kellan was born. My Dr. scheduled an induction for Monday Sept. 29th but strong contractions began on Saturday Sept. 27th at 12:05 am. We went to the hospital at 8am after stopping at the DMV and Mcdonald's! We were sent home around 10am since there was no "real" progress. I was told to come back when the contractions were closer together (closer than 5 min) OR when they became "unbearable". I made my husband take me back to the hospital around 10 pm Saturday night. My contractions were then 3 min. apart and I really wanted drugs to help me get some sleep. Sunday Sept. 28th came and still no notable progress, I was started on pitocin and received my epidural at 2pm. Kellan arrived at 4:44pm Sunday afternoon. She is the greatest thing I have ever done!
